THEMATIC ESSAY QUESTION Directions: Write a well-organized essay that includes an introduction, several paragraphs addressing the task below, and a conclusion. Theme: Equality Task: You may use any group from your study of United States history. Some suggestions you might wish to consider include: African Americans, Asian Americans, Native Americans, Indians, women, and persons with disabilities. You are not limited to these suggestions.
